posttreatment

adjective

post·​treat·​ment ˌpōst-ˈtrēt-mənt How to pronounce posttreatment (audio)
: occurring after medical treatment
a posttreatment relapse
posttreatment care
posttreatment adverb
examined three months posttreatment
